What does Encavis do?

Encavis AG is a Hamburg-based company specializing in renewable energy. Originally founded in 1996 as Capital Stage AG, it now includes Blue Elephant Energy AG and Encavis Asset Management AG. Together, they are among the largest independent electricity providers in Europe, managing a portfolio of over 1.2 GW of renewable energy. Encavis' business model is simple: the company owns and operates power generation plants across Europe and is paid by end consumers, utility companies, and industrial customers. The energy generated by Encavis is fed into the public grid and can either be sold directly or compensated by the government. Encavis operates in three different sectors: wind energy, solar energy, and hydropower. Through a diversified portfolio, the company can minimize risks and respond to changing conditions and regulatory changes. Wind power is currently managed by Blue Elephant Energy AG, a subsidiary of Encavis AG that also manages renewable energy worldwide. It focuses on operating wind farms in Europe and solar parks in North America. Encavis also operates hydropower plants in Europe, such as Austria and Germany. These are typically small but efficient facilities that contribute significantly to achieving climate goals. Solar energy ranges from large commercial photovoltaic systems to smaller installations on private rooftops. Stock savings plans offer an attractive way for investors to build wealth over the long term. One of the main advantages is the so-called cost-average effect: by regularly investing a fixed amount in stocks or stock funds, you automatically buy more shares when prices are low, and fewer when they are high. This can lead to a more favorable average price per share over time. In addition, stock savings plans allow small investors access to expensive stocks, as they can participate with small amounts. Regular investment also promotes a disciplined investment strategy and helps to avoid emotional decisions, such as impulsive buying or selling. Furthermore, investors benefit from the potential appreciation of the stocks as well as from dividend distributions, which can be reinvested, enhancing the compounding effect and thus the growth of the invested capital.
